OpenLava是一個100%免費、開源的工作負載調(diào)度器,兼容IBM LSF,廣泛用于高性能計算和分析應(yīng)用。以下是一些基本的OpenLava命令及其用途:
1. bsub:用于提交任務(wù)。例如,`bsub n 4 q debug sleep 60` 會提交一個任務(wù),該任務(wù)將在具有4個CPU核心的debug隊列中運行,任務(wù)內(nèi)容是等待60秒。
2. bjobs:查看任務(wù)狀態(tài)。例如,`bjobs` 會列出所有提交的任務(wù)及其狀態(tài)。
3. bkill:終止任務(wù)。例如,`bkill 12345` 會終止ID為12345的任務(wù)。
4. bqueues:檢查隊列狀態(tài)。例如,`bqueues` 會顯示所有隊列的狀態(tài)信息。
5. bhosts:檢查機器狀態(tài)。例如,`bhosts` 會顯示所有可用機器的狀態(tài)。
6. lsload:監(jiān)控負載。例如,`lsload l` 會顯示所有機器的負載情況。
7. lshosts:監(jiān)控資源。例如,`lshosts` 會顯示所有機器的資源信息。
8. service openlava status:查看OpenLava服務(wù)狀態(tài)。例如,`service openlava status` 會顯示OpenLava服務(wù)的運行狀態(tài)和進程信息。
9. service openlava start|stop|restart:管理OpenLava服務(wù)。例如,`service openlava start` 會啟動OpenLava服務(wù),`service openlava stop` 會停止服務(wù),`service openlava restart` 會重啟服務(wù)。
這些命令和功能使得OpenLava能夠有效地管理和調(diào)度任務(wù),優(yōu)化資源分配,適用于各種高性能計算環(huán)境你有沒有想過,有時候在電腦面前,那些復(fù)雜的命令就像是隱藏在幕后的魔法師,輕輕一揮,就能讓電腦乖乖聽話?今天,我就要帶你走進這個神秘的世界,揭開“openlava command”的神秘面紗。別小看了這個命令,它可是高性能計算領(lǐng)域的得力助手呢!
什么是OpenLava?

首先,得讓你了解一下OpenLava是什么。OpenLava是一個開源的高性能計算作業(yè)調(diào)度器,它可以幫助你管理大量的計算任務(wù)。簡單來說,就是它能讓你的電腦像超級計算機一樣強大。
OpenLava Command的威力

那么,OpenLava Command又是什么呢?它就像是OpenLava的得力助手,通過這個命令,你可以輕松地提交、監(jiān)控和管理你的計算任務(wù)。
想象你正在處理一個復(fù)雜的科學(xué)計算問題,需要大量的計算資源。這時候,你就可以使用OpenLava Command來提交你的任務(wù),讓它自動分配到最合適的計算節(jié)點上。是不是感覺就像是在玩一個高級的電腦游戲,只需要輸入指令,就能讓電腦幫你完成所有的計算工作?
如何使用OpenLava Command?

那么,如何使用這個神奇的命令呢?別急,我來一步步教你。
1. 安裝OpenLava:首先,你得確保你的電腦上安裝了OpenLava。你可以從OpenLava的官方網(wǎng)站下載安裝包,按照提示進行安裝。
2. 提交任務(wù):使用`bsub`命令提交你的計算任務(wù)。比如,你可以這樣寫:`bsub -J my_job -o my_job.out -e my_job.err ./my_script.sh`。這里的`-J`指定了任務(wù)的名稱,`-o`和`-e`分別指定了輸出和錯誤日志的文件名,`./my_script.sh`是你的計算腳本。
3. 監(jiān)控任務(wù):使用`bjobs`命令來監(jiān)控你的任務(wù)。比如,你可以這樣寫:`bjobs -l`。這個命令會列出所有正在運行的任務(wù)。
4. 取消任務(wù):如果你需要取消一個任務(wù),可以使用`bkill`命令。比如,你可以這樣寫:`bkill -J my_job`。
OpenLava Command的進階技巧
當(dāng)然,OpenLava Command的功能遠不止這些。以下是一些進階技巧,讓你更好地利用這個命令:
- 使用資源限制:你可以使用`-R`選項來限制任務(wù)的資源使用,比如CPU核心數(shù)、內(nèi)存大小等。
- 設(shè)置優(yōu)先級:使用`-p`選項來設(shè)置任務(wù)的優(yōu)先級。
- 使用隊列:OpenLava支持多個隊列,你可以使用`-q`選項來指定任務(wù)要提交到的隊列。
OpenLava Command是一個強大的工具,它可以幫助你更高效地管理計算任務(wù)。通過學(xué)習(xí)這些命令,你可以在高性能計算領(lǐng)域如魚得水。所以,別再猶豫了,趕緊拿起你的鍵盤,開始探索這個神秘的世界吧!
下一篇:ai導(dǎo)出web,重塑數(shù)字世界的未來圖景